> If an application (singleton-deployment) is deployed into a cluster with more nodes than are initial in the list of the client it can happen that a node is elected to run this application which is not know initially by the client,
> or
> the node with the singleton application is shutted down or crash during runtime.
> In any case the EJB invocation will not work if a node is elected to run the deployment which is not part of the servers listed as initial connections at client side.
> With some BYTEMAN rules I checked that the client side ClusterTopologyMessageHandler and ClusterNodeRemovalHandler did not see more than the node which have the application deployed.
> If all nodes are added to the client jboss-ejb-client.properties the DeploymentNodeSelector is used for the first invocation, the cluster-view is received with one node.
> After this node is down the DNS will show another node and the cluster-view received afterwards onyl show this node.
